New Delhi: Rajasthan Chief Minister, Ashok Gehlot, has been deployed along with other senior Congress leaders to observe the organisational and campaign activities in Kerala.
Apart from Ashok Gehlot, AICC has deployed Luizinho Faleiro and G Parameswara to Kerala ahead of the Assembly election this year.
The press release issued by AICC stated that the senior observers will work along with AICC general secretaries and leaders who are in charge of the state.
Apart from Kerala, observers have been deployed to Assam, Tamil Nadu, Puducherry and West Bengal, where Assembly elections are due this year.
Bhupesh Baghel, Mukul Wasnik and Shakeel Ahmed Khan are in charge of Assam. Veerappa Moily, MM Pallam Raju and Nithin Raut will be observers for Tamil Nadu and Puducherry. BK Hariprasad, Alamgir Khan, Vijay Inder Singla have been made the observers for West Bengal.
